


3-Card Combination
Mastery, Reflection, and Cunning Paths
In this reading, the energies of manifestation, introspection, and strategy intertwine. The Magician heralds potential, the Four of Swords invites rest, and the Seven of Swords suggests a need for cunning in navigating challenges. Together, they encourage a balance between action and contemplation.
The Magician
Upright: manifestation, willpower, resourcefulness, skill
Reversed: manipulation, poor planning, untapped talents
Four of Swords
Upright: rest, restoration, contemplation, recuperation
Reversed: restlessness, burnout, lack of progress
Seven of Swords
Upright: betrayal, deception, getting away with something
Reversed: imposter syndrome, self-deceit, keeping secrets
All Upright
When these cards appear upright, they signify a powerful moment of creation and self-awareness. The Magician empowers you to harness your skills, while the Four of Swords calls for a pause to reflect and recharge. The Seven of Swords encourages strategic thinking, urging you to navigate situations with wisdom and stealth. This trio invites you to blend action with thoughtful planning.
The Magician Reversed
The Magician reversed warns of potential manipulation or a lack of direction. You may feel disempowered, struggling to manifest your desires or caught in distractions. This energy invites you to reassess your intentions and reconnect with your true potential.
Four of Swords Reversed
The Four of Swords reversed indicates a restless energy that disrupts your need for recovery. It suggests you may be avoiding necessary healing or overextending yourself without adequate rest. This calls for a deeper reflection on your mental and emotional well-being.
Seven of Swords Reversed
The Seven of Swords reversed reveals the possibility of truth emerging from deception. It may signal a time of honesty, where hidden agendas are laid bare, inviting you to confront the realities of your situation. This card encourages you to seek integrity and transparency in your dealings.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, it portrays a period of confusion and misalignment. You may feel blocked in your ability to manifest, overwhelmed by unrest, and challenged by dishonesty. This combination calls for a serious reevaluation of your intentions and relationships.
Love & Relationships
In love, this combination suggests a period of introspection is needed to navigate trust issues. It encourages open communication to address any hidden feelings or misunderstandings.
Career & Finances
In career and finances, this reading points to potential miscommunication and the need for strategic planning. It is vital to pause and evaluate your current path, ensuring your actions align with your true ambitions.
Advice
Embrace the pause and reflect on your intentions; clarity will emerge through stillness. Seek truth within yourself and your relationships to realign with your highest purpose.
